Transaction 8fa13bfe30b1ddbc45a5613aeb88143fccb3d89a20c533eef77539e896eec1c8
1 Input
1 Output
-
8fa13bfe30b1ddbc45a5613aeb88143fccb3d89a20c533eef77539e896eec1c8:0
- value
- 41609183
- script pubkey
- OP_0 OP_PUSHBYTES_20 a44a744edf6f3679e12c953ace40c5689710eb52
- address
- bc1q5398gnkldum8ncfvj5avusx9dzt3p66j66eys3